Output b3162e13820ba7e834f1617e84e1f3035a60b51a2f0093e5e1fcdef436c2deae:1

value
556808174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0264bf8c97167719d785b4ae566247460cf0df40 OP_EQUAL
address
31ufy39LuVfZkoBccQNHwkrbHEEvqJh5BP
transaction
b3162e13820ba7e834f1617e84e1f3035a60b51a2f0093e5e1fcdef436c2deae
confirmations
71874
spent
true